Freaky Fake News Footage Serves As 'Pacific Rim' Viral Marketing

Within the last few days, the floodgates appear to have opened and a tidal wave of viral marketing has begun to wash over the internet in anticipation of the release of Guillermo del Toro's 'Pacific Rim.' Just yesterday we brought you fake memos and fake emergency broadcast systems. Today, however, Warner Brothers has taken it a step further. This fake news footage details an attack by a kaiju, the race of alien monsters that brave robot-piloting soldiers will be battling in the film. As much as this gives the movie an inaccurate found footage appearance, I gotta say they hooked me with that last shot. Take a look at the video below and let us know what you think.

'Pacific Rim' hits theaters July 12th, 2013
